Located in Clearwater Harbor, just off the causeway connecting downtown Clearwater to the beach, is the Clearwater Marine Aquarium (249 Windward Passage, 727/441-1790, www.seewinter.com, 9 a.m.–6 p.m. Mon.–Sun. $19.95 adults, $17.95 seniors, $14.95 children 3–12).
Less a traditional public aquarium than a marine animal rehabilitation center, guests shouldn’t arrive expecting slick displays and floor-to-ceiling tanks filled with scores of exotic fish. What they will find is a working facility that seeks to educate visitors on the unwitting impact humans have on underwater life.
The staff’s friendly and informative attitude keeps the Clearwater Marine Aquarium from being a drag; they are clearly enthusiastic about their work, and the animals, despite being a bit banged up, are obviously treated extraordinarily well.
